将一个已存在的工程导入到eclipse中很简单,只要import就O啦,用export打包代码的机会不是很多。打包代码的好处就是能在没有安装eclipse的电脑上运行代码,过程也简单,按部就班就可以不像RCP封装那样麻烦。
以下就是打包java工程的方法:
1、eclipse的菜单项File->export-&g
原创
2011-09-30 10:22:53
781阅读
# Python代码牌课表:构建你的学习计划
在当今快速发展的信息技术时代,编程已经成为一项基础技能,尤其在数据处理和自动化方面更是不可或缺。Python作为一种简单易用、功能强大的编程语言,受到了越来越多学习者的青睐。本文将介绍如何使用Python来构建一个简单的课程表,并通过状态图和旅行图来展示学习进程。
## 1. 定义课程表
课程表是一个有助于学习者规划学习时间的工具。通常,课程表包
原创
2024-09-01 03:46:14
31阅读
需求:
实现简单的用户管理,图书管理和借阅管理,字符界面,没有做GUI(偷懒了一点呵呵)
使用数组列表保存数据ArrayList, 退出后所有数据丢失,没有用文件系统和数据库,
主要是保留自己以前用C写的时候的样子,怀念一下
改进意见:
可以考虑使用XML来保存数据,我的blog里有一篇简单介绍
# 如何实现"Java. if 提前 return"
## 导言
在Java开发中,我们经常会使用条件语句来实现特定的逻辑。其中,if语句是最常用的条件语句之一。if语句可以根据条件的真假执行不同的代码块。在某些情况下,我们可能希望在条件满足时提前终止函数或方法的执行,这就需要使用到"Java. if 提前 return"的技巧。本文将详细介绍如何在Java中实现这一功能。
## 实现步骤
以
原创
2023-08-10 10:41:34
201阅读
# Java解析JSON
## 什么是JSON?
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输。它以人类可读的方式表示结构化数据,易于理解和使用。JSON数据由键值对组成,可以包含对象、数组、数字、字符串、布尔值和null等。
下面是一个简单的JSON示例:
```json
{
"name": "John",
原创
2023-08-14 09:59:40
41阅读
# Java. 遍历 JsonObject
## 简介
JsonObject是JSON库中一个常用的类,用于表示一个JSON对象。在Java中,我们可以使用JsonObject来处理和操作JSON数据。本文将介绍如何使用Java遍历JsonObject,并提供一些代码示例。
## 流程图
```mermaid
flowchart TD
A(开始)
B(获取JsonObjec
原创
2023-08-17 16:31:31
443阅读
# Java JSON 接口简介
在现代的软件开发中,数据的交互和传输是非常重要的一部分。而 JSON(JavaScript Object Notation)作为一种常见的数据格式,被广泛应用于各种编程语言和平台中。在 Java 开发中,我们可以通过 JSON 接口实现数据的解析和生成。本文将介绍 Java 中常见的 JSON 接口及其使用方法。
## 什么是 JSON?
JSON 是一种轻
原创
2023-07-23 02:10:13
70阅读
# 如何使用windowbuilder实现"request java"功能
作为一名经验丰富的开发者,我将带领你一步一步学习如何使用windowbuilder实现"request java"功能。首先,我们来看一下整个实现的流程,然后再逐步介绍每一步需要做什么。
## 实现流程
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个新的Java项目 |
| 2 | 导入wi
原创
2023-09-06 16:03:51
84阅读
## 如何实现Java超级课表
作为一个刚入行的开发者,面对庞大的项目,可能会感到无从下手。这篇文章将向你展示如何实现一个“Java超级课表”。我们将分步骤进行,并提供关键代码示例及注释。
### 整体流程
我们首先来看整体流程。为了方便起见,以下为主要步骤的清单:
| 步骤 | 描述 |
|------|---------------|
| 1 | 需求分析
原创
2024-09-19 04:07:09
29阅读
# Java课表导出指南
欢迎来到Java课表导出项目的学习之旅!在这篇文章中,我们将从零开始,逐步实现一个简单的Java应用程序,帮助你导出课表到Excel文件中。通过这个示例,你将学到Java文件操作、Excel操作以及基本的编程理念。
## 整体流程
首先,让我们明确整个项目的流程。下表列出了实现这个项目各个阶段的步骤:
| 步骤 | 描述 |
# 如何实现"java.数据equals"方法
## 目录
- [介绍](#介绍)
- [步骤](#步骤)
- [代码实现](#代码实现)
- [总结](#总结)
## 介绍
在Java开发中,我们经常需要比较两个对象是否相等。Java提供了equals方法来进行对象的相等比较。但是当我们需要比较自定义类的对象时,equals方法需要我们自己实现。
本文将以一个经验丰富的开发者的角色,教
原创
2023-08-17 16:30:59
60阅读
# Java 课表排课的简单实现
在现代教育中,排课是一项重要而复杂的任务。合理的课表能够提高学生的学习效率与教师的授课质量。本文将介绍如何使用 Java 编写一个简单的课表排课程系统,并通过代码示例来帮助大家理解其中原理。
## 课表排课的基本思路
课表排课的核心在于合理安排课程时间、教室和教师。一个简单的课程表可以包以下几个要素:
- 课程名称
- 教师
- 上课时间
- 教室
接下
原创
2024-09-03 05:13:25
103阅读
# Java黑马课表科普
在学习Java编程的过程中,很多人都会选择Java黑马课程来提升自己的技能和水平。Java黑马课程以其丰富的内容、深入浅出的讲解和实践项目为学员提供了一个全面学习Java的平台。本文将介绍Java黑马课表的内容,并通过代码示例、状态图和类图来帮助读者更好地了解Java黑马课程。
## Java黑马课表内容
Java黑马课表通常包含以下几个主要内容:
- Java基
原创
2024-03-31 07:05:40
84阅读
需求:火车站有5个窗口,有1000张火车票,同时开始售票,请用Java多线程实现分析:这是学习Java多线程的时候必定会遇到的一个案例窗口一共有五个,共同操作1000张票,多以票需要定义成静态的线程在操作的数据的时候,我们要注意数据的安全,可以使用同步代码块或同步方法,也可以通过加一锁(ReentrantLock)的方式来解决,下面我们编写代码来演示。第一种方式:使用同步代码块+锁package
转载
2023-06-08 16:14:13
63阅读
# Java 前端课表实现指南
作为一名刚入行的开发者,实现一个简单的“Java 前端课表”应用,可能会让你感到略微困惑。本文将为你提供一个详细的指导,帮助你完成这个项目。我们将分步进行,从整体流程到每一步所需的代码和其解释。
## 整体流程
为了更清晰地理解项目的实现,下面是整个流程的表格展示:
| 步骤 | 描述 |
|
上一篇博客写下通过HttpClient的post方式实现了虚拟登陆教务网,登陆成功之后,获取课表就好说了。登录目的是为了获取cookies,不过上一篇的代码好像并没有管理cookies啊。其实,httpClient4.x就开始支持自动管理cookies,也就是说,只要一直使用同一个HttpClient实例,就不需要管网站返回过来的cookies了。那样的话,只需要再使用登录时使用的HttpClie
转载
2023-11-08 06:23:18
5阅读
# Java时间比较的实现方法
## 引言
在Java开发中,经常会遇到需要对时间进行比较的情况,比如判断两个时间哪一个更早或更晚。本文将介绍如何使用Java来实现时间的比较。
## 流程概述
下面是实现时间比较的整体流程的步骤表格: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1 | 创建两个时间对象 |
| 步骤2 | 使用`compareTo()`方法比较两个时间对
原创
2023-08-13 13:36:31
96阅读
输入班级课表并按格式输出班级课表java的描述
在这篇文章中,我将分享一个有趣的Java项目,通过代码实现输入班级课表并按指定格式输出课表的过程。我们不仅关注代码本身,还将从备份策略、恢复流程及监控告警等方面来深入探讨如何在项目中保障数据的完整性与可靠性。
首先,我们需要一个合理的备份策略,以应对潜在的数据丢失问题。以下是一个简单的备份流程图,展示了我们如何备份数据:
```mermaid
学生课程表管理系统需求分析报告背景说明: 在当今的社会,大学生是一个庞大的群体,大学招生人数也在逐年增长,在校大学生数量也随着增长,因此,大学生的个人课程表就成了每个大学生必不可少的工具,课程表也越来越不满足于老式的纸质文档形式,需要更多的创新。设计目的: 随着大学生自主性的提高,除了大学里必修的课程以外,很多大学生还会为自己设立一些额外的课程来提升自身的能力,但是又担心所选课程和学校的课程会
转载
2023-08-20 18:10:51
259阅读
Java 语言基础(一)前言一、注释和标识符1. 注释2. 字符集3. 标识符4. 关键字(略)二、数据类型1.基本类型2.引用类型三、 常量和变量1.常量2.变量四、操作符1.赋值运算符2.算术运算符3.关系运算符4.逻辑运算符5.位运算符6.三位运算符7.instanceof运算符五、流程控制语句六、数组1.数组的语法2.数组的应用3.数组的复制4.数组的遍历(foreach)乒乓球自由落体
转载
2023-08-14 17:39:21
67阅读